L-tryptophan (L-Trp) is an essential amino acid necessary for protein synthesis in mammalian cells.The L-Trp to kynurenine (Kyn) pathway is firmly established as a key regulator of innate and adaptive immunity. Catabolism of L-Trp to Kyn maintains an immunosuppressive microenvironment by starving immune cells of L-Trp. Additionally, the released degradation products of L-Trp have immunosuppressive functions. Indoleamine 2,3-dioxygenases (IDO1 & IDO2), two of the rate limiting enzymes in this pathway, are upregulated in many tumorsand provide cancer cells with an avenue for immune evasion.
